  1. Know About Supply chain management assignment

  2. Supply chain management is the process of coordinating product/service flows, knowledge flows, and partnerships in order to maximize value for all stakeholders. It is a field that is covered in a variety of courses across the world, including Industrial Engineering, Systems Integration, Logistics, Engineering Design, and others. External considerations and internal organizational excellence drive supply chain success, which is mirrored in the resource integration of a group of supply chain partners.

  4. Supply Chain Management Process flow • The three main flows in supply chain management are as follows: • Information Flow - The information flow is responsible for the transfer of instructions as well as the tracking of the delivery status. • Product Flow - refers to the movement of products from a source to a consumer, as well as any service requirements or customer returns. • Finance Flow - The cash flow is concerned with the payment plan as well as the title of possession and consignment agreements.

  5. Topics Supply chain management is a multi-functional method that involves the control and distribution of raw materials through a company. It also includes basic steps in the conversion of raw materials into finished products, as well as the process of moving finished goods from the enterprise to the final customer. As they continue to focus on core competencies to achieve greater leverage, organizations want to reduce their possession of raw material sources and delivery networks. As a result, supply chain operations are gradually being outsourced to other companies that can complete these tasks more cost-effectively and with a shorter amount of time.
